Belgium Recognised Higher Education Student Residence

14 facts quoted from the official source

For a third-country national admitted to full-time study at a Belgian higher-education institution organised, recognised or subsidised by public authorities.

The conditions that decide it
  • Admission or enrolment at an education institutionThe institution's standard admission or enrolment certificate is required.
  • Character, security and admissibilityAdult applicants provide a recent criminal-record extract.
  • Financial means and repatriationSufficient means of subsistence must be demonstrated.
  • Health screeningA medical certificate is required.
  • Level and mode of studyThe programme must be full-time under the published credit or preparatory-programme rules.
  • Parental authorisation or guardianA minor applicant needs parental authorisation.
What you’ll show with your application

Paperwork you prepare — it does not rule you out.

  • Health insuranceHealth-insurance coverage is required.
Also stated by the source
  • Decision Days MaxThe decision period for a complete application is 90 days.
  • Eligibility summaryThe recognised-study route requires a standard institution certificate, means, insurance, health and character documents.
  • How and where to applyInitial applications from abroad use a D visa.
  • Initial A Card Years MinEnrolled students normally receive an A card valid for at least one year.
  • Municipality Registration Working DaysThe student registers with the municipality within eight working days.
